John Dalton came first; he proposed his atomic theory in the early 1800s, specifically around 1803. Niels Bohr, on the other hand, developed his model of the atom in 1913, which introduced the idea of quantized energy levels for electrons. Thus, Dalton's work predates Bohr's by over a century.

Some of the key scientists who played a major role in developing the concept of the atom include John Dalton, J.J. Thomson, Ernest Rutherford, and Niels Bohr. Dalton proposed the atomic theory, Thomson discovered the electron, Rutherford conducted the famous gold foil experiment leading to the nuclear model of the atom, and Bohr developed the planetary model of the atom.
